We are seeking a highly experienced Proposal Manager to lead the end-to-end proposal management process for our federal-focused software deals, both directly and through partners. This role is pivotal in driving the success of our proposals, ensuring they are compliant, compelling, and aligned with the needs of federal clients. The Proposal Manager will be responsible for coordinating all aspects of the proposal process, from initial strategy to final submission, and will work closely with internal teams and external partners.This role is a unique opportunity to contribute in a meaningful way on high-visibility, high-impact projects in a fast-growing segment of our business.Role Responsibilities - How You Will Make an Impact:End-to-End Proposal Management:
  • Lead the entire proposal lifecycle, including planning, scheduling, development, review, and submission.
  • Ensure proposals are fully compliant with federal solicitation requirements and meet the highest standards of quality.
  • Manage multiple concurrent proposals, ensuring timely delivery of all required documents.
  • Work closely with sales and technical teams to develop winning strategies and themes for each proposal.
  • Analyze RFPs, RFIs, and other solicitation documents to identify key requirements and develop a tailored response strategy.
  • Conduct competitive analysis to position Primer.ai's offerings effectively against competitors.
  • Serve as the central point of contact for all proposal-related activities, coordinating efforts across internal teams and external partners.
  • Facilitate proposal kick-off meetings, status updates, and review sessions with stakeholders.
  • Ensure clear communication and alignment between all parties involved in the proposal process.Content Development and Review:
    • Oversee the creation and assembly of proposal content, including technical, management, past performance, and pricing volumes.
    • Review and edit proposal sections to ensure clarity, consistency, and alignment with the overall strategy.
    • Develop and maintain a library of reusable proposal content, templates, and best practices.
    • Coordinate with partners and subcontractors to obtain required proposal inputs, ensuring they align with overall proposal strategy and requirements.
    • Negotiate and manage teaming agreements, NDAs, and other partnership-related documentation.
    • Ensure seamless integration of partner and subcontractor contributions into the final proposal.
    • Lead post-submission activities, including clarifications, orals, and debriefings.
    • Gather and analyze feedback to continuously improve proposal processes and outcomes.Relevant Skills and Experiences:
      • Bachelor's degree in Business, Communications, or a related field; advanced degree preferred.
      • 7+ years of experience in federal proposal management, with a strong track record of winning complex deals.
      • Deep understanding of federal acquisition processes, including FAR, DFAR, and other relevant regulations.
      • Exceptional project management skills, with the ability to manage multiple, complex proposals simultaneously.
      • Strong leadership, communication, and interpersonal skills, with the ability to collaborate effectively across teams.
      • Expertise in proposal development tools and software, including Google Suite, MS Office Suite, Adobe Acrobat, and proposal management platforms.
